Demise

Huddart, Parker & Co.(Lim), reg. Melbourne. 1893 June 19: Rammed and sank the schooner Guiding Star off Redhead, NSW. The master and mate of the steamer were blamed for the incident. 1902 Nov.9: On a voyage from Sydeny to Auckland, wrecked off Three Kings Islands, New Zealand.
